Cosmetologist Continuing Education in Illinois
- 1,500 education hours are required to become licensed.
- You must renew your license every 2 years.
- 14 continuing education hours are required to renew your license.
- The average salary for cosmetologists in Illinois is $32,980 ($15.86/hour).
- There is a predicted 3% job increase between 2018–2028 for cosmetologists.
Once you complete your beauty training in the state of Illinois, you may breathe a sigh of relief over being done with school. However, Illinois is one of many states that requires beauty practitioners to earn continuing education credits during each renewal period.

Education Details
Trade shows and expos are popular ways to complete continuing education hours.
You must also get some training in sanitation, hygiene, and safety. Attending courses that expand on your area of specialty and new techniques in your field can help you become a more skilled and confident beauty service provider.

Currently, the state of Illinois requires cosmetologists and other professionals to complete 14 hours of continuing education every two years. However, you may be able to meet this requirement through a variety of classes.

Continuing education is an important part of your salary and career outlook in Illinois, since failing to meet the state's requirements bars you from renewing your license and practicing as a beauty professional. Currently, job openings for cosmetology professionals in Illinois are expected to jump by 3% through the year 2028. The average salary for an Illinois beauty professional is $32,980 per year.
Ongoing training and education can significantly impact the course of your career. If you decide a few years down the line that you want to use your education in a different way, you may decide to become a trainer or manager. Continuing education courses in Illinois can give you the training you need to reach these goals. In addition, continuing education can help you serve your current clients better. Freshening up your skills, finding more efficient ways to do things, and learning new techniques demonstrates your dedication to the field and your interest in giving clients the best experience possible.
